​Matrix Recruitment is working with our client, who are a healthcare distribution company to hire a Purchasing Administrator to join their team in Co. Offaly.

As a Purchasing Administrator, you will be responsible for all product planning and purchasing. You will also be responsible for stock management, monitoring budgets and purchasing spend while liaising with the sales and management teams.

Your new job

Responsibilities:

  • Assist with purchasing for the company and work closely with the Purchasing Manager.

  • Management of stock levels daily ensuring there are no stock shortages and highlighting any excess stock. 

  • Responsible for the monthly Purchase orders for both Irish and UK suppliers. 

  • Dealing with Purchase Orders and checking against supplier invoices and entering all invoices. 

  • Monitoring supplier prices and tracking spends on a weekly basis to highlight any potential issues to management. 

  • Monitoring budgets and purchasing spend to ensure budget is not exceeded.

What are we looking for?

  • 3+ years’ experience in a Supply Chain administrative role is essential.

  • Previous experience in a supply chain or logistics background is essential. 

  • Proficient in Exchequer and stock management systems is desirable. 

  • Good communication skills. 

  • Time Management skills and ability to work effectively in a team. 

  • Problem solving skills and ability to work off own initiative.
